PROFESSIONAL INDEMNITY POLICY I. WHEREAS the persons carrying on business under the name of the Assured Firm as stated in the Schedule attached to this policy have made to Us who have hereunto subscribed our names as Underwrites written proposals bearing the dates stated in the said Schedule and containing particulars and statements which it is hereby agreed are the basis of this contract and are to be considered as incorporated herein and have paid to Underwriters the premium specified in the said Schedule: THIS POLICY IS to indemnify an Assured Firm against any claim or claims solely in respect of International Work made against an Assured Firm during the period set forth in the said Schedule by reason of any negligent act, error, omission, breach of duty or libel or slander or any allegation thereof whenever or wherever the same was or may have been committed or alleged to have been committed on the part of the Assured Firm or their predecessors in business or any Partner of the Assured Firm or any person at any time employed by the Assured Firm or their predecessors in business or any other person or entity for whose negligent act, error, omission, breach of duty or libel or slander or any allegation thereof the Assured Firm is legally responsible in or about the conduct of any Professional Services solely in respect of International Work conducted by or on behalf of the Assured Firm or their predecessors in business or any other person or entity for whose negligent act, error, omission, breach of duty, or libel or slander or any allegation therefore the Assured Firm is legally responsible whether assumed by contract or otherwise. This policy is also to indemnify an Assured Firm should an Assured Firm by reason of its membership in Grant Thornton International be held legally liable for any negligent act, error, omission, breach of duty, or libel or slander or any allegation thereof whenever or wherever the same was or may have been committed or alleged to have been committed on the part of another member firm of Grant Thornton International, their predecessors in business or any Partner of such other firms or any person employed by such firms or their predecessors in business in or about the conduct of any Professional Services conducted by or on behalf of such other firms. II. DEFINITIONS 1. The words 'International Work' are understood to mean: - a. Work referred by one Grant Thornton International member firm to another Grant Thornton International member firm where the client is a subsidiary or related company to the referring firm's client. b. Work performed by one Grant Thornton International member firm for a client subsequent to that client being taken over by the client of another Grant Thornton International member firm c. Work performed by one Grant Thornton International member firm for a subsidiary or related company of a client of an accounting firm subsequent to that accounting firm becoming a Grant Thornton International member firm. d. Work performed of a general nature, not necessarily relating to a specific client, by a Grant Thornton International member firm at the request of another Grant Thornton International member firm where the cost for such work is billed by the Grant Thornton International member firm to the referring member firm. e. Claims arising from cross border floatation work performed by one Grant Thornton International member firm for or on behalf of a client of another Grant Thornton International member firm ….. 2.
